King Henry's reign had a profound impact on English society. In addition to the religious changes, there were also changes in the legal system. He promoted the use of the English language in official documents more than before. His building projects, like Hampton Court Palace, are still standing today and are a testament to his grandeur. His rule also saw the expansion of the English navy, which was important for England's future as a maritime power.

King Henry V was a remarkable figure. He had a successful military career. His victory at the Battle of Agincourt was a significant event. He led his outnumbered English troops to a stunning win against the French. This not only increased England's territorial claims but also boosted national pride. His leadership skills and military strategies are still studied today.
